This exquisite Batik painting captures the vibrant energy of Dandiya Raas, the iconic Gujarati folk dance. Performed with decorative bamboo sticks, or dandiyas, this rhythmic and celebratory dance is a cornerstone of cultural festivities, particularly during the Navratri festival, honoring the goddess Durga. Here, the master artist's hand brings to life the joyous swirling movements of dancers, their colorful attire, and the synchronized clash of sticks, all imbued with the characteristic fluidity and depth of the Batik medium.
Crafted by a master folk artist, this piece is a profound example of Batik painting on cotton. The intricate art form of Batik involves a wax-resist dyeing process, where molten wax is meticulously applied to fabric. The cloth is then immersed in dye, with the waxed areas resisting the color. Upon removal of the wax, the underlying design is revealed, often graced by the signature fine cracks or delicate veining where dye subtly seeped through the wax, adding unique texture and character. While ancient in its global origins, Batik in India has been beautifully adapted to create compelling fine art panels featuring diverse folk, mythological, and nature motifs.
